Because the Black Shark 2 runs a customized version of Android (JoyUI), the process differs slightly from standard Xiaomi devices. It does not use the standard Mi Unlock Tool. Instead, it relies on obtaining a specific unlock key or utilizing direct Fastboot commands depending on your regional firmware version (Global vs. Chinese).
